1.1.1 • Published 7 years ago

tree-map v1.1.1

Weekly downloads
2
License
ISC
Repository
github
Last release
7 years ago

tree-map

自动排序Map

下载

npm install tree-map

引入模块

	let TreeMap = require("tree-map");

创建TreeMap集合

	let map = new TreeMap(comparator);
	// 构造函数需传入排序规则,0表示降序,1表示升序,默认升序
	// 创建一个升序集合
	let map = new TreeMap(); // 默认升序
	// 创建一个降序集合
	let map = new TreeMap(0); 

添加元素

	map.put(key,value);

删除元素

	map.remove(key);

获取元素

	map.get(key);

清空map

	map.removeAll();

遍历map

	map.forEach(e => {
		let key = e.key;
		let value = e.value;
	});

判断map是否为空

	map.isEmpty();

获取键值对数量

	map.size();